Frequently Asked Questions

What is a HAM-LET Monel compression tube fitting used for?

HAM-LET Monel compression tube fittings, like the 761LM1/4 nut, are used in high-corrosion environments such as chemical processing, marine, and oil & gas. The nickel-copper alloy withstands extreme temperatures from -320°F to 500°F, ensuring leak-free connections in demanding fluid systems.

What are the specifications of the HAM-LET 761LM1/4 Monel nut?

The HAM-LET 761LM1/4 is a 1/4-inch nickel-copper alloy compression tube fitting nut. It operates from -320°F to 500°F, making it suitable for cryogenic and high-temperature applications. The Monel material provides excellent corrosion resistance against seawater and acidic media.

How to install a HAM-LET Monel compression tube fitting?

To install a HAM-LET Monel compression fitting, slide the nut and ferrule onto the tube, insert the tube into the body, and tighten the nut finger-tight. Then use a wrench to tighten 1-1/4 turns for proper grip. Always follow the manufacturer's torque specifications for leak-free performance.
